Ry is most commonly an English short form of names beginning with Ry-, particularly Ryan and Ryder, though it has also been used as an independent given name in modern English-speaking countries. Ryan derives from the Irish Ó Riain, meaning descendant of Rían, where Rían likely comes from the Old Irish word for king. As a standalone name, Ry gained some cultural visibility through American musician Ry Cooder, born Ryland. Related forms include Ryan, Ryland, and Rylan.
